Placing A Viewing Dome

The Viewing Dome is one of the attractions in Jurassic Park: Operation Genesis. It is comprised of two parts: an entrance which is connected to a path, and a glass dome which is meant to be placed inside the dinosaur cage. The game allows players to see the view from inside the dome. This attraction is safe for all types of dinosaur enclosures.

Characteristics[]

The viewing-dome must first be researched in order to build, but when it becomes available, the player must first put in the access-door and the dome in the enclosure. Like the Viewing Platform, the domes have 360-degree observation, so it is recommended that they be placed in the middle of the enclosure. The viewing dome has three viewing themes: viewing-dome, terror-dome and dino-play-dome.
